First off, what is corrosion? In simple terms, corrosion is the gradual destruction of materials, usually metals, by chemical reactions with their environment. For digital pump controllers, this can be a real headache because they're often used in settings where they're exposed to all sorts of elements. Whether it's a water treatment plant, an industrial facility, or even a residential well system, these controllers can come into contact with water, chemicals, and other substances that might cause corrosion.
Now, why is corrosion resistance so important for a digital pump controller? Well, think about it. A pump controller is like the brain of a pumping system. It regulates the operation of the pump, making sure it runs at the right times and with the right amount of power. If the controller starts to corrode, its components can get damaged. This can lead to malfunctions, inaccurate readings, and even complete failure of the pumping system. And let's face it, no one wants a pump that isn't working properly, especially when it's responsible for things like supplying water to a building or treating wastewater.
So, how do we make sure our digital pump controllers are corrosion-resistant? At our company, we use a combination of high - quality materials and advanced manufacturing techniques.
One of the key materials we use is stainless steel. Stainless steel is known for its excellent corrosion resistance. It contains chromium, which forms a thin, protective layer on the surface of the metal when it reacts with oxygen in the air. This layer, called a passive film, acts as a barrier between the metal and the corrosive environment. Even if the surface gets scratched, the chromium in the stainless steel quickly reforms the passive film, protecting the metal from further corrosion.
We also use special coatings on some of our components. These coatings can provide an extra layer of protection against corrosion. For example, we might use a powder coating that's designed to resist moisture, chemicals, and UV rays. The coating not only protects the underlying metal but also gives the controller a nice, durable finish.
In addition to the materials, our manufacturing process plays a crucial role in ensuring corrosion resistance. We make sure that all the components are properly sealed. This prevents water, dust, and other contaminants from getting inside the controller and causing corrosion. We use gaskets and O - rings to create a tight seal around the openings, and we also test the seals to make sure they're effective.


Another aspect of corrosion resistance is how the controller is designed. We design our digital pump controllers to be as simple as possible, with fewer exposed parts. Fewer exposed parts mean less surface area for corrosion to occur. We also make sure that the internal components are arranged in a way that allows for good ventilation. This helps to prevent the buildup of moisture inside the controller, which can lead to corrosion.
